Decays and Lifetime of B_c in QCD Sum Rules

Abstract

In the framework of three-point QCD sum rules, the form factors for the semileptonic decays of B_c^+ -> B_s(B_s^*) l \nu are calculated with account for the Coulomb-like alpha_s/v-corrections in the heavy quarkonium. The generalized relations due to the spin symmetry of HQET/NRQCD for the form factors are derived at the recoil momentum close to zero. The nonleptonic decays are studied using the assumption on the factorization. The B_c meson lifetime is estimated by summing up the dominating exclusive modes in the c -> s transition combining the current calculations with the previous analysis of b -> c decays in the sum rules of QCD and NRQCD.
